What the record says about this route

Flights from Al Jiza to Luton arrive late more often than they arrive on time. At this rate lateness is the normal outcome, not the exception, and the schedule is better read as an aspiration than a plan.

The two directions do not behave alike. LTN to SPX arrives on time 25.1 points more often than the outbound. Delay accumulates through the flying day, so whichever direction is scheduled later tends to carry the worse record — which is an argument for booking the morning departure if the choice exists.

The season swings this route hard. In April it ran 26.2 points more punctual than in June — a difference bigger than the one between the best and worst airlines on most routes. If the date is flexible, it is worth more than the carrier.

The route has been getting worse. The later months run 9.9 points less punctual than the earlier ones. A drift of that size is rarely weather; it is more often an airline adding frequencies faster than the airports can absorb them.

What these figures do and do not tell you

Everything on this page is counted from the flights that actually operated on SPX to LTN during January 2025 – August 2026, as reported by the airlines to the US Bureau of Transportation Statistics. "On time" is the federal definition: arriving at the gate within 15 minutes of the scheduled time.

A route's record is a description of the past, not a forecast. Weather, air traffic control and the aircraft's earlier flights that day drive most delays, and none of them are predictable from a historical rate. What the record does tell you is whether this route runs late more often than others, and which carrier on it has the better history — which is the part you can actually act on when you book.
